.landing-page .main-logo{margin:35px 0 10px 0}.landing-page .main-column>header{min-height:120px}body.landing-page{background-image:url(../assets/images/backgrounds/winter.jpg);background-size:1900px auto}@media only screen and (min-width:1900px){body.landing-page{background-size:100% auto}}.landing-page header.landing-text{color:#FFF;margin-top:20px}.landing-page header.landing-text h1{font-size:42px;font-weight:400;line-height:1.3}.landing-page header.landing-text h1 mark{background-color:rgba(207,250,244,0.3);color:#f5f1f2}.landing-page header.landing-text h1 span{font-size:38px;color:#e5f1f2;letter-spacing:1px}.landing-page header.landing-text p{margin-top:35px;font-size:16px;line-height:1.7;color:#f1f8f9}.landing-page header.landing-text p .caps{text-transform:uppercase;font-size:18px;font-weight:bold;color:#FFF}.landing-page header.landing-text .continue-btn{margin:55px 0 0;z-index:7}.landing-page .protruding-car .car-bg{display:none}.landing-page .protruding-car{right:auto;left:0;top:550px;-webkit-transform:scale(-1,1);-ms-transform:scale(-1,1);transform:scale(-1,1)}@media only screen and (max-width:1550px){.landing-page header.landing-text h1{font-size:36px}.landing-page header.landing-text h1 span{font-size:34px}.landing-page header.landing-text p{font-size:12px;margin-top:30px}.landing-page header.landing-text p .caps{font-size:14px}.landing-page header.landing-text .continue-btn{margin-top:45px}.landing-page .protruding-car{top:480px}}@media only screen and (max-width:1250px){.landing-page header.landing-text h1{font-size:32px}.landing-page header.landing-text h1 span{font-size:30px}}.landing-page .main-column{position:static}.landing-page .recommendations-screenshot{background-image:url(../assets/images/landing-recommendations-screenshot.png);background-position:left top;background-size:845px auto;background-repeat:no-repeat;width:845px;height:785px;position:absolute;right:0;top:100px;z-index:-1}@media only screen and (max-width:1770px){.landing-page .recommendations-screenshot{width:740px}}@media only screen and (max-width:1650px){.landing-page .recommendations-screenshot{width:640px}}@media only screen and (max-width:1550px){.landing-page .recommendations-screenshot{width:600px;background-size:745px auto;height:720px}}@media only screen and (max-width:1450px){.landing-page .recommendations-screenshot{width:520px;background-size:700px auto;height:650px}}@media only screen and (max-width:1350px){.landing-page .recommendations-screenshot{width:480px}}@media only screen and (max-width:1250px){.landing-page .recommendations-screenshot{width:440px;background-size:650px auto;height:600px}}@media only screen and (max-width:1160px){.landing-page .recommendations-screenshot{width:400px;background-size:600px auto;height:550px}}@media only screen and (max-width:1130px){.landing-page .recommendations-screenshot{width:370px}}@media only screen and (max-width:1090px){.landing-page .recommendations-screenshot{width:320px}}@media only screen and (max-width:1030px){.landing-page .protruding-car{display:none}.landing-page header.landing-text h1 br{display:none}.landing-page header.landing-text{text-align:center;padding:0 10px}.landing-page header.landing-text .continue-btn{margin-left:125px;margin:60px auto}.landing-page .recommendations-screenshot{top:64%;width:65%;background-size:100% auto;height:51%}}@media only screen and (max-width:700px){.landing-page .recommendations-screenshot{background:-moz-linear-gradient(top,rgba(255,255,255,0) 0,rgba(255,255,255,0) 91%,rgba(255,255,255,1) 100%),url(../assets/images/landing-recommendations-screenshot.png);background:-webkit-linear-gradient(top,rgba(255,255,255,0) 0,rgba(255,255,255,0) 91%,rgba(255,255,255,1) 100%),url(../assets/images/landing-recommendations-screenshot.png);background:linear-gradient(to bottom,rgba(255,255,255,0) 0,rgba(255,255,255,0) 91%,rgba(255,255,255,1) 100%),url(../assets/images/landing-recommendations-screenshot.png);background-repeat:no-repeat;background-size:100%;top:509px;width:90%;height:57%}.landing-page header.landing-text .continue-btn{margin:35px auto 0 auto}}@media only screen and (max-width:600px){.landing-page .recommendations-screenshot{height:48%}}@media only screen and (max-width:550px){body.landing-page{background-size:1320px auto}.landing-page .recommendations-screenshot{height:41%}}@media only screen and (max-width:500px){.landing-page .recommendations-screenshot{top:493px;width:95%;height:77%}}.landing-page.landing-2{padding-bottom:0;overflow-x:hidden}.landing-page.landing-2 .main-column .content{height:850px}.landing-page .holding-mobile{display:none;background-image:url(../assets/images/landing-holding-mobile.png);background-repeat:no-repeat;background-position:right top;background-size:100% auto;width:730px;height:880px;position:absolute;bottom:0;right:-150px}.landing-page .mobile-only{display:none}.landing-page .non-mobile-only{display:inline}@media only screen and (max-width:1600px){.landing-page .holding-mobile{width:650px;height:830px}.landing-page.landing-2 .main-column .content{height:800px}}@media only screen and (max-width:1430px){.landing-page .holding-mobile{width:600px;height:780px}.landing-page.landing-2 .main-column .content{height:750px}}@media only screen and (max-width:1380px){.landing-page .holding-mobile{width:550px;height:650px}.landing-page.landing-2 .main-column .content{height:620px}}@media only screen and (max-width:1280px){.landing-page .holding-mobile{width:510px;right:-100px}}@media only screen and (max-width:1160px){.landing-page .holding-mobile{width:490px;right:-180px}}@media only screen and (max-width:1160px){.landing-page .holding-mobile{width:460px;right:-210px}}@media only screen and (max-width:1030px){.landing-page .holding-mobile{background-position:left top;background:-moz-linear-gradient(top,rgba(255,255,255,0) 0,rgba(255,255,255,0) 91%,rgba(255,255,255,1) 100%),url(../assets/images/landing-holding-mobile.png);background:-webkit-linear-gradient(top,rgba(255,255,255,0) 0,rgba(255,255,255,0) 91%,rgba(255,255,255,1) 100%),url(../assets/images/landing-holding-mobile.png);background:linear-gradient(to bottom,rgba(255,255,255,0) 0,rgba(255,255,255,0) 91%,rgba(255,255,255,1) 100%),url(../assets/images/landing-holding-mobile.png);background-repeat:no-repeat;background-size:100%;right:0;bottom:-304px;width:47%;height:94%}.landing-page.landing-2 .main-column .content{height:675px}}@media only screen and (max-width:850px){.landing-page .holding-mobile{right:65px;bottom:-209px;width:50%;height:80%}}@media only screen and (max-width:640px){.landing-page.landing-2 .main-column .content{height:675px;margin-bottom:30px}}@media only screen and (max-width:610px){.landing-page.landing-2 .main-column .content{height:750px}.landing-page .mobile-only{display:inline}.landing-page .non-mobile-only{display:none}.landing-page header.landing-text{margin-top:2px}}@media only screen and (max-width:500px){.landing-page.landing-2 .main-column .content{height:100%}}@media only screen and (min-device-width:768px) and (max-device-width:1024px) and (orientation:portrait) and (-webkit-min-device-pixel-ratio:1){body.landing-page{background-size:2070px auto;background-position-y:-66px}.landing-page .recommendations-screenshot{background:-moz-linear-gradient(top,rgba(255,255,255,0) 0,rgba(255,255,255,0) 91%,rgba(255,255,255,1) 100%),url(../assets/images/landing-recommendations-screenshot.png);background:-webkit-linear-gradient(top,rgba(255,255,255,0) 0,rgba(255,255,255,0) 91%,rgba(255,255,255,1) 100%),url(../assets/images/landing-recommendations-screenshot.png);background:linear-gradient(to bottom,rgba(255,255,255,0) 0,rgba(255,255,255,0) 91%,rgba(255,255,255,1) 100%),url(../assets/images/landing-recommendations-screenshot.png);background-repeat:no-repeat;background-size:100%;top:558px;width:72%;height:55%}}@media only screen and (min-device-width:768px) and (max-device-width:1024px) and (orientation:portrait) and (-webkit-min-device-pixel-ratio:2){body.landing-page{background-size:2070px auto;background-position-y:-66px}.landing-page .recommendations-screenshot{background:-moz-linear-gradient(top,rgba(255,255,255,0) 0,rgba(255,255,255,0) 91%,rgba(255,255,255,1) 100%),url(../assets/images/landing-recommendations-screenshot.png);background:-webkit-linear-gradient(top,rgba(255,255,255,0) 0,rgba(255,255,255,0) 91%,rgba(255,255,255,1) 100%),url(../assets/images/landing-recommendations-screenshot.png);background:linear-gradient(to bottom,rgba(255,255,255,0) 0,rgba(255,255,255,0) 91%,rgba(255,255,255,1) 100%),url(../assets/images/landing-recommendations-screenshot.png);background-repeat:no-repeat;background-size:100%;top:558px;width:72%;height:55%}}@media only screen and (min-device-width:800px) and (max-device-height:1280px) and (min-resolution:192dpi) and (-webkit-device-pixel-ratio:2) and (orientation :portrait){body.landing-page{background-size:2700px auto}}@media only screen and (min-device-width:800px) and (max-device-height:1280px) and (orientation :portrait){body.landing-page{background-size:2339px auto;background-position:-670px -47px}.landing-page .recommendations-screenshot{top:630px;width:74%;height:62%}.landing-page .holding-mobile{right:42px;bottom:-419px;width:65%;height:106%}}@media only screen and (orientation:landscape) and (max-width:1030px){.landing-page .main-logo{margin:23px 0 23px 22px}.landing-page .main-column>header{min-height:130px}.landing-page .faq-privacy{margin-top:18px}.landing-page.landing-2{background-position-y:-180px;background-position-x:-358px}.landing-page header.landing-text{margin-top:2px}.landing-page header.landing-text .continue-btn{margin:30px auto}.landing-page .recommendations-screenshot{top:51%;width:43%;height:50%}.landing-page .holding-mobile{bottom:-36px;width:40%;height:76%;background-size:100%}.landing-page .protruding-car{display:block;top:515px;width:21vw;height:266px}}@media only screen and (orientation:landscape) and (max-width:899px){.landing-page .main-column>header{min-height:100px}.landing-page .protruding-car{top:69%;width:16vw;height:126px}}@media only screen and (orientation:landscape) and (max-width:570px){.landing-page .protruding-car{top:61%;width:22vw;height:148px}.landing-page .recommendations-screenshot{top:50%;width:47%}}